Find the radius, of metal atom in bcc unit cell having edge length $450 \mathrm{pm}$.
- $225.04 \mathrm{pm}$
- $194.85 \mathrm{pm}$
- $159.08 \mathrm{pm}$
- $99.05 \mathrm{pm}$
Solution
For bcc unit cell, $4 \mathrm{r}=\sqrt{3} \mathrm{a}$
$\therefore \quad \mathrm{r}=\frac{\sqrt{3} \mathrm{a}}{4}=\frac{1.732 \times 450}{4}=194.85 \mathrm{pm}$
